Mountain Brook had lost three games on the road, but after bumping their record up to 12-25 on Saturday that streak is in the rearview. They narrowly escaped with a victory as the squad sidled past the Ider Hornets 8-6.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est win the Spartans have posted since February 22nd.
Mackenzie Wedell looked comfortable as she tossed two innings while giving up no earned runs off one hit. She has been nothing but reliable on the mound: she hasn't given up more than two walks in three consecutive appearances.
On the hitting side, Reagan Rape was incredible, going a perfect 4-for-4 with two stolen bases, two runs, and one triple. Edith Kaplan also deserves some recognition as she launched her first home run of the season.
As for Ider,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ost five of their last six mat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 28-14-2 record this season. Their loss continues a trend for the team, making it four in a row.
On Ider's side, Brynley Traylor put in work no matter where she played. On the mound, she pitched three innings while giving up no earned runs off two hits. That's the fewest hits Traylor has allowed over her last five games. She was also solid in the batter's box, going 2-for-3 with two runs, one double, and one RBI.
In other batting news, Addy White made the most of her time at bat despite the final result and went a perfect 1-for-1 with two runs and one stolen base. Makinley Traylor was another key player, going 1-for-3 with one run, one double, and one RBI.
Mountain Brook didn't take long to hit the field again: they've already played their next contest, a 12-2 defeat against Scottsboro on the 19th. As for Ider, they also wasted no time getting back out on the field and have already played their next match, a 6-4 victory against Etowah on the 19th.
